Part 2 of my interview with archival jazz producer Zev Feldman covers these releases:

Bill Evans
Behind the Dikes: The 1969 Netherlands Recordings is the first official release of pianist Bill Evans with Eddie Gomez and Marty Morell captured live in Hilversum and Amsterdam in 1969. The Hilversum recordings feature Evans' only version of Duke Ellington's "I Let a Song Go Out of My Heart" known to exist, plus two rare tracks of the trio backed by the world's leading pop and jazz orchestra, the Metropole Orchestra. Remastered from the original tape reels housed at the Nederlands Jazz Archief, and in cooperation with the Bill Evans Estate, this limited-edition 3-LP, 180-gram set includes an extensive booklet with never-before-published photos; essay by Dutch jazz scholar Bert Vuijsje, plus co-producers Zev Feldman and Frank Jochemsen; and new interviews with Dutch pianist Jan Huydts, Eddie Gomez, Marty Morell and more. LP mastered by the legendary Bernie Grundman and pressed at Standard Vinyl in Canada.

n Harmony is the first previously unissued recording of the late trumpet star Roy Hargrove since his passing in 2018. Captured live on January 15, 2006 at Merkin Hall at the Kaufman Music Center in New York City and November 9, 2007 at the Williams Center for the Arts at Lafayette College in Easton, PA, with piano great Mulgrew Miller, In Harmony is an intimate snapshot of two masters performing without a net at the top of their games. The limited-edition 180-gram 2-LP set is being released in cooperation with the Roy Hargrove and Mulgrew Miller Estates and will include an elaborate booklet with rare photos, an essay by acclaimed writer Ted Panken, plus interviews and statements by Sonny Rollins, Christian McBride, Common, Ron Carter, Jon Batiste, Karriem Riggins, Keyon Harold, Ambrose Akinmusire, Chris Botti, Robert Glasper and others. Aida Brandes-Hargrove, President of Roy Hargrove Legacy, said: “Roy’s daughter Kamala and I are excited to collaborate with Resonance and to get this great new album out to Roy’s many fans.” The vinyl edition is mastered by Bernie Grundman and pressed at Record Technology Inc. (RTI).
